From I-40 East Take Exit 407 toward TN-66 S/Winfield Dunn Pkwy. Travel 0.1 mi. Keep right at the fork, follow signs for TN-66 S/Sevierville/Pigeon Forge/Gatlinburg and merge onto TN-66 S/Winfield Dunn Pkwy. Travel 0.1 mi. Merge onto TN-66 S/Winfield Dunn Pkwy. Travel 8.4 mi. Continue onto Forks of the River Pkwy. Travel 0.6 mi. Forks of the River Pkwy turns right and becomes US-441 S/Parkway. Travel 12.7 mi. Make a slight right at traffic light #5 onto River Rd. Travel 0.9 mi. Turn right onto Ski Mountain Rd. Travel 2.5 mi. Turn left onto S Baden Dr. Travel 0.3 mi. Turn right onto Nordic Drive. Turn left onto Zermatt Drive. Travel 0.3 mi. God's View will be on the right. Look for our sign! Please remember that Gatlinburg and the surrounding area is a mountain town with snow and icy conditions during the winter. This can affect driving and parking conditions regardless of the property, driveway, or roads. We recommend four-wheel drive and/or chains during the winter months.

The Smoky Mountain vistas from God’s View really are heavenly. You’ll definitely want to spend plenty of time on the two-bedroom home’s rear deck, listening to the trees rustle in the crisp breeze as falcons soar above the mountains. That’s why the deck, which stretches the width of the home, is outfitted with a pampering hot tub plus a table for four guests. And the views are just one reason you’ll love staying here. With two primary bedrooms, two en-suite bathrooms and a convenient half-bathroom to boot, God’s View accommodates two couples as comfortably as it does a family of four—and a pet or two as well. Each spacious bedroom includes a king-size bed and a flat-panel TV. Even more luxurious, each bathroom has a shower and a Jacuzzi. After you’ve spent the day hiking, skiing or biking, a long soak among the massaging jets of water will having you ready to hit the trails or the slopes all over again. The living room offers relaxation of a different sort. Once you sink into its plush sofas, you might never want to get back up. Luckily there’s a third flat-screen TV to keep you entertained, plus complimentary Wi-Fi throughout the home. On chilly winter evenings, the fireplace will cast a warm, welcoming golden glow over the room, very conducive to kicking back with a hot cocoa or an Irish coffee as you play Pictionary with the family, catch up on gossip with your friends, or plan the next day’s adventures. For more-active entertainment, head upstairs to the game room. When you’re not competing at the air-hockey table, test your skills at the multigame arcade. There’s a pub-style table too, where you can play cards or simply hang out. Because God’s View is less than 15 minutes from downtown Gatlinburg, you’ll have a wealth of nearby restaurants to choose from, serving everything from steak to seafood, Chinese to Tex-Mex cuisine. When you do want to dine in, however, you’ll find the kitchen equipped with all the appliances, cookware and tableware you could possibly need. And even if you do eat out, you’ll appreciate having a coffee maker to brew your morning wake-me-up, a blender for mixing margaritas or milkshakes and a refrigerator to keep wine and milk cold. You could happily while away your entire stay without leaving God’s View. Watch the morning mist rise from the mountains while sipping a breakfast smoothie on the deck. Luxuriate in the hot tub between games of air hockey, dine alfresco as the sun sets or savor a nightcap beneath the star-studded sky. But you’ll surely want to take advantage of the home’s proximity to the local attractions as well. For instance, Ober Gatlinburg Amusement Park and Ski Area is just a five-minute drive away. In winter you can ski, snowboard or snow tube. Year-round you can ice-skate, enjoy rides and visit the wildlife exhibit. The wildlife, wildflowers and waterfalls of the Great Smoky Mountains National Park are only 10 minutes away. In addition to plenty of dining options, downtown Gatlinburg features Ripley’s Aquarium of the Smokies, the Guinness World Records Adventure, mini golf, shops, a mountain coaster and more fun. And in less than a half-hour you can drive to the Great Smoky Arts and Crafts Community, an eight-mile trail of more than 120 galleries, studios and shops, and to the neighboring town of Pigeon Forge, home to Dollywood, the Titanic Museum, dinner theaters and go-kart tracks, among other attractions.
